In this flow control mechanism, both sender and receiver agree on the number of dataframes after which the acknowledgement should be sent. Data link control presentation free download as powerpoint presentation. Compare and contrast key characteristics of lan environments. These protocols include token ring, fddi, and ethernet. A new breed of data link control is emerging today. Most data link control protocols also allow a station to cut off the flow of frames from the other side by sending a receive not ready rnr message, which acknowledges former frames but forbids transfer of future frames.
Pdf implementation of data link control protocols in. Implementation of data link control protocols in wired network. This scheme can also be used to acknowledge multiple frames, and is referred to as slidingwindow flow control. The following transition may occur in stopandwait arq. When dlc is used, the transmission system between two communicating systems is referred as a data link. Tammy noergaard, in embedded systems architecture second edition, 20.
This flow control mechanism forces the sender after transmitting a data frame to stop and wait until the acknowledgement of the dataframe sent is received. Data link protocol article about data link protocol by. Data link protocols can be broadly divided into two categories, depending on whether the transmission channel is noiseless or noisy. Data link control functional requirements for effective data. The most common data link level protocols are listed here with a short description. Data link control presentation communications protocols. Data link control protocols for a wireless atm network.
A protocol used to automatically agree upon encapsulation format options, handle varying packet size limits, authenticate the identity of its peer on the link, determine when a link is functioning properly and when it is defunct, detect a loopedback link and other common misconfiguration errors, and terminate the link. Datalink layer is responsible for implementation of pointtopoint flow and error control mechanism. View notes data link control and protocols from itec 000 at eastern mediterranean university. In the osi networking model, data link control dlc is the service provided by the data link layer. Rfc 1661 in order to be sufficiently versatile to be portable to a wide variety of environments, ppp provides a link control protocol lcp. In setting up ppp communications, both the sending and receiving devices send out lcp packets to determine the standards of the ensuing data transmission the lcp protocol.
A data link control is a service that ensures reliable network data communication by managing frame error detection and flow control. The data link layer provides service to the network layer above it. Ethernet media access control mac drivers or token rings that transmit digital frames ms dos and windows 16bit programs cobol copybook importer ccbi 16bit interfaces. The data link layer is responsible for providing reliable data transfer across one physical link or telecommunications path within the network. This layer is the protocol layer that transfers data between adjacent network nodes in a wide area network wan or between nodes on the same local area network lan segment. It can combine strength and enhance the contention resolution of the tdma and. Synchronous data link control protocol white papers sdlc. There are three types of techniques available which datalink layer may deploy to control the errors by automatic repeat requests arq. The data link layer provides the functional and procedural means to transfer data between network entities and. Two types of mechanisms can be deployed to control the flow. In addition to physical layer devices, wans require data. Data link control standards hdlc high level data link control lapb link access protocolbalanced lapd link access protocol d used in isdn and based on lapb dlc 62 acks. Linklayer protocol lab highlevel data link control hdlc introduction.
Llc layer 7, tries to combine the effectiveness of. Examples efficiency principle sliding window protocols sliding window diagram sliding window example sliding window protocol efficiency effect of window size piggybacking. Link control protocol lcp is the core component of pointtopoint protocol ppp network communication. Linklayer protocol lab highlevel data link control. Sdlc was the first link layer protocol based on synchronous, bitoriented operation. Now let us see how the data link layer can combine. Please, select more pdf files by clicking again on select pdf files. Pdf data link layer is the protocol layer which transfers data between connected networks.
Data link control the two main functions of the data link layer are data link control and media access control. Linkchannel complexity causes the logicallink and mediaaccess control sublayers split. Dlc data link control is the service provided by the data link layer of function defined in the open systems interconnection osi model for network communication. It mainly does three controls that are its functions and their advantages. Control information is inserted as separate control frames or as addition to existing data frame. Data link control and protocols data link control and. Sdlc synchronous data link protocol this protocol was originally developed by ibm as part of ibms sna systems network architecture. Sdlc protocol or the synchronous data link control was first developed by ibm. It one of ppp protocols that is responsible for establishing, configuring, testing, maintaining and terminating links for transmission. In this section, you will learn about network protocols that can be utilized at the data link layer of the osi model. It also imparts negotiation for set up of options and use of features by the two endpoints of the links.
Ethernet data link protocols are broken out into addressing and framing standards. In computer networking, the link control protocol lcp forms part of the pointtopoint protocol ppp, within the family of internet protocols. Frames are retransmitted as many times as needed to accomplish correct transmission. Data link control data link control, a function of the data link layer of the osi model, comprises three functions. Simplex protocol the simplex protocol is hypothetical protocol designed for unidirectional data transmission over an ideal channel, i. Flow control stopandwait data link protocols such elementary protocols are also called par positive acknowledgment with retransmission or arq automatic repeat request. Along with this, the software supports all version of adobe pdf files. Synchronous data link control and derivatives introduction ibm developed thesynchronous data link control sdlcprotocol in the mid1970s for use in systems network architecture sna environments. They use start and stop bits, and variable gaps between characters. Stop and wait protocol sliding window in this flow control mechanism both sender and receiver agrees on.
A family of network control protocols specific to different network layer protocols ip, osi network layer, ipx novell, appletalk ppp applications. Network interface cards have a dlc address that identifies each card. Sdlcsynchronous data link comm hdlchighlevel data link comm classification asynchronous data link protocols. An analysis of data link control protocols, cutting edge research in technologies, constantin volosencu, intechopen, doi. Many formal protocols have been devised to handle access to a shared link. Data link control protocols must provide transparent data transfer. The datalink and physical layer is where network abstractions are implemented. Known as a layer 2 protocol, the data link protocol is responsible for ensuring that the bits and bytes received are identical to the bits and bytes sent. It is responsible for controlling the ppp links for ppp suite protocols complete operation. The example of characteroriented protocol is binary synchronous communication bsc developed by ibm. The data link layer, or layer 2, is the second layer of the sevenlayer osi model of computer networking. Introduction dlc is the service provided by the data link layer of function defined in the open systems interconnection osi model for network communication. There are a number of similar standards for bitoriented data link control protocol, namely hdlc by iso, adccp by ansi, lapb by ccitt, and sdlc by ibm. Sdlc is also an abbreviation for systems development life cycle.
The template sidebar with collapsible lists is being considered for merging. Bitoriented data link control derived from ibm synchronous data link control sdlc related to link access procedure balanced lapb. Highlevel data link control hdlc has a wide variety of different options and modes of operation. A flow control procedure, usually a simple sliding window mechanism, provides this function. Binwag chapter 23 electronic communications sytems, fifth editon by. Data link control protocols overview flow control spacetime diagrams stop and wait flow control utilization. It aids in intelligent building systems and helps achieve their control and data analysis goals. Pdf data link control protocols for a wireless atm network. It is basically a linked layer protocol which can be used with systems network architecture or the sna environment.
Like physical layer protocols, datalink layer protocols are classified as lan. The endtoend argument becomes clear at the datalink layer. The control done by the data link layer is data link control. This layer is the protocol layer that transfers data between adjacent network. Data link layer protocols the data link layer provides service to the network layer above it. Data link control chapter protocols protocols data link control protocols link need layer of logic above physical to manage exchange of data over a link to of frame synchronization flow. Pdf merger allows you to merge pdf files fast and easy, everything is online, free and with no registration, try it now. Data frames are transmitted in one direction simplex protocols where each frame is individually acknowledge by the receiver by a separate. Dlc is concerned with blocks of bits, called frames, and it assumes services of physical layer and provides layer of logic above it. Bitoriented protocol can pack more information into shorter frames. The network layer is interested in getting messages to the corresponding network layer module on an adjacent machine. In this research paper we give a brief introduction about data link layer protocols and introduced a new protocol protocol 7 to overcome the problem of previous protocols on the basis of. In this system all the functions in a network can be defined and slotted into layers.
The datalink layer offers transmission service to the network layer. Sdlc synchronous data link control is a transmission protocol developed by ibm in the 1970s as a replacement for its binary synchronous bsc protocol. Note that most of these data link protocol are used for wan and modem connections. Data link protocols must address when to retransmit what to retransmit multiple ways of answering these questions. Stopandwait flow control protocol stopandwait flow control protocol basic operation s endr tras mit a fh, beore.
A data link control protocol must prevent data loss caused by mismatched sendingreceiving capacities. Pdf ldacs1 airtoair datalink protocol design and performance. Link control protocol how is link control protocol. Data link control protocols when sending data, to achieve control, a layer of logic is added above the physical layer data link control or a data link control protocol. For example, in a local network, if a message is split into 100. The remote network layer peer should receive the identical message generated by the sender e. An analysis of data link control protocols intechopen. This ashrae, ansi, and iso standard protocol is designed to facilitate communication of building au. Bank branchs of bank failed bank where are they located. The lcp is used to automatically agree upon the encapsulation format options, handle varying limits on sizes of packets, detect a loopedback link and other common misconfiguration errors, and terminate the link.
1427 670 1357 1464 1388 655 830 1649 1563 298 1153 1072 143 1380 216 231 703 292 1673 981 485 1141 485 1246 1079 799 266 1239 622 1312 1645 1123 1674 270 388 1568 546 135 1043 310 730 882 1155 135 1351 1326 381 949